Education

Flying University (an underground university in Poland); University of Paris, undergraduate degrees in 1893 & 1894, Phd 1903

Professional Life

Field of Study: Physics; chemistry

Institution/Corporation: University of Paris; Ecole Normale Superieure; French Academy of Medicine; International Committee on Intellectual Cooperation

Degrees & Memberships: Numerous honorary degrees predominantly from schools in Europe; Memberships: Fellow of the French Academy of Medicine (1922), League of Nations International Committee on Intellectual Cooperation (1922), International Atomics Weight Committee (1930),1st female member The Royal Danish Academy of Arts & Letters (1920), Iota Sigma Pi (1921), Polish Chemistry Society (1924)

Awards & Achievements

Awards: 1903, Nobel Prize in Physics (w/Pierre Curie & Henri Becquerel); 1911, Nobel Prize in Chemistry; 1995, 1st woman entombed on her own merits in the Paris Pantheon; 1903, Davy Medal (w/Pierre Curie); 1904, Matteucci Medal (w/Pierre Curie); 1907, Actonian Prize; 1909, Elliott Cresson Medal; 1910, Albert Medal; 1921, Willard Gibbs Award; 1931, Cameron Prize for Therapuetics of the University of Edinburgh; 1921, Franklin Medal, American Philosophical Society

Achievements: 1st woman to win a Nobel Prize; 1st person to win the Nobel Prize twice; only female to win Nobel prizes in 2 sciences; discovered polonium & radium in 1922 with husband Pierre; 1st married couple to win Nobel Prize; 1906, 1st woman to become a professor at the University of Paris; 1920, founded Curie Institute in Paris; 1932 founded Curie Institute in Warsaw; during WW1 developed mobile x-ray service to field hospitals; coined the word radioactivity; 1910, isolated pure radium metal; defined an international standard for radioactive emission (the curie); 1915, produced a hollow needle containing radon to sterilize infected tissue; element curium & 3 radioactive minerals are named after her

Many of her possessions (including her work notebooks & recipes) are still radioactive because she carried radioactive materials inher pockets, unaware of the negative effects at the time

1st female to win a Nobel Prize & only person to win Nobles in 2 different sciences

Named the element "polonium" after Poland, the country of her birth

Created & transported over 200 x-ray machines to field hospitals during WWI with her daughter Irene; they were known as petite curies

Due to her work, contracted radiation poisoning which eventually killed her

Carried out most of her work in a shed behind the school where her husband Pierre worked

Opened research centers in Paris & Warsaw

She & Irene are the only mother & daughter to win Nobels

Was reburied in The Pantheon (Paris' mausoleum for France's most revered dead) in 1995; 1st female awarded a place there for her own achievements

1906, 1st female professor at the Universite of Paris
